== Welsh ==
=== Alternative forms ===
alltudaeth
=== Etymology ===
alltud (“exiled person”) + -iaeth.
=== Pronunciation ===
(North Wales) IPA(key): /aɬˈtɨ̞djaɨ̯θ/
(South Wales) IPA(key): /aɬˈtɪdjai̯θ/
=== Noun ===
alltudiaeth f (usually uncountable, plural alltudiaethau)
exile, banishment, deportation
Synonyms: alltudiad, deholiad, allgludiad, trawsgludiad
captivity
Synonym: caethiwed
emigration
Synonym: ymfudiad
